Yes, home poker games are legal in Texas. There are no specific lAWS prohibiting home poker games, and as long as no one is profiting from running the game, it is perfectly legal.
This means that you can invite your friends over for a casual game of poker without worrying about breaking any lAWS.
PRO TIP:In Texas, home poker games are legal so long as players do not take a rake (a cut of the proceeds). Additionally, no player at the game can be paid for performing services such as dealing or organizing the game.
Of course, as with any gambling activity, there are always risks involved. If someone is caught cheating or if there is evidence that someone is running a professional poker operation out of their home, then they could be charged with a crime.
However, as long as everyone is playing fair and no one is making any money off of the game, home poker games are perfectly legal in Texas.
